diff options
author | Liang Qi <liang.qi@qt.io> | 2018-02-06 12:38:51 +0100 |
---|---|---|
committer | Tor Arne Vestbø <tor.arne.vestbo@qt.io> | 2018-02-10 15:55:52 +0100 |
commit | 32b506d1db1f8cee748a27b548ba8208f2928058 (patch) | |
tree | 2d5b23baafe22ccc3518719f8f5d19bb846b2b61 /src/widgets/doc/snippets/stringlistmodel | |
parent | 2cb1db64370989fffeec313c196fe573c479e6aa (diff) | |
parent | c0948d508e7179e2e23c893ba6152c40400de060 (diff) |
Merge remote-tracking branch 'origin/dev' into 5.11
Conflicts:
src/corelib/tools/qvarlengtharray.qdoc
src/corelib/tools/qvector.qdoc
Resolved documentation changes in favor of 017569f702b6dd0,
which keeps the move overloads along with its const-ref sibling.
Change-Id: I0835b0b3211a418e5e50defc4cf315f0964fab79
Diffstat (limited to 'src/widgets/doc/snippets/stringlistmodel')
-rw-r--r-- | src/widgets/doc/snippets/stringlistmodel/model.cpp | 6 | ||||
-rw-r--r-- | src/widgets/doc/snippets/stringlistmodel/model.h | 16 |
2 files changed, 11 insertions, 11 deletions
diff --git a/src/widgets/doc/snippets/stringlistmodel/model.cpp b/src/widgets/doc/snippets/stringlistmodel/model.cpp index f07f6b254f..52e78847d2 100644 --- a/src/widgets/doc/snippets/stringlistmodel/model.cpp +++ b/src/widgets/doc/snippets/stringlistmodel/model.cpp @@ -135,9 +135,9 @@ QVariant StringListModel::headerData(int section, Qt::Orientation orientation, return QVariant(); if (orientation == Qt::Horizontal) - return QString("Column %1").arg(section); + return QStringLiteral("Column %1").arg(section); else - return QString("Row %1").arg(section); + return QStringLiteral("Row %1").arg(section); } //! [2] @@ -174,7 +174,7 @@ bool StringListModel::setData(const QModelIndex &index, if (index.isValid() && role == Qt::EditRole) { stringList.replace(index.row(), value.toString()); - emit dataChanged(index, index); + emit dataChanged(index, index, {role}); return true; } //! [4] //! [5] diff --git a/src/widgets/doc/snippets/stringlistmodel/model.h b/src/widgets/doc/snippets/stringlistmodel/model.h index 50769ef67f..7012152b27 100644 --- a/src/widgets/doc/snippets/stringlistmodel/model.h +++ b/src/widgets/doc/snippets/stringlistmodel/model.h @@ -61,26 +61,26 @@ class StringListModel : public QAbstractListModel Q_OBJECT public: - StringListModel(const QStringList &strings, QObject *parent = 0) + StringListModel(const QStringList &strings, QObject *parent = nullptr) : QAbstractListModel(parent), stringList(strings) {} - int rowCount(const QModelIndex &parent = QModelIndex()) const; - QVariant data(const QModelIndex &index, int role) const; + int rowCount(const QModelIndex &parent = QModelIndex()) const override; + QVariant data(const QModelIndex &index, int role) const override; QVariant headerData(int section, Qt::Orientation orientation, //! [0] //! [1] - int role = Qt::DisplayRole) const; + int role = Qt::DisplayRole) const override; //! [1] //! [2] - Qt::ItemFlags flags(const QModelIndex &index) const; + Qt::ItemFlags flags(const QModelIndex &index) const override; bool setData(const QModelIndex &index, const QVariant &value, //! [2] //! [3] - int role = Qt::EditRole); + int role = Qt::EditRole) override; //! [3] //! [4] - bool insertRows(int position, int rows, const QModelIndex &index = QModelIndex()); - bool removeRows(int position, int rows, const QModelIndex &index = QModelIndex()); + bool insertRows(int position, int rows, const QModelIndex &index = QModelIndex()) override; + bool removeRows(int position, int rows, const QModelIndex &index = QModelIndex()) override; //! [4] //! [5] |